Additional Information: | The greenhouse is a one-story, front-gable, rectangular building with an enclosed frame section and an enclosed glass section. The front section is wood frame with square, wood shingle siding and exposed rafters. An enclosed glass greenhouse is attached to the front section. The original boiler system of the greenhouse is no longer functioning and plants are now germinated in the cow palace (AHI 147324). A large vegetable garden is located just south of the greenhouse and a large flower garden is located to the north of the greenhouse. These gardens provide fresh flowers and vegetables to Forest Lodge and are also considered to be contributing sites to the property. |
